Sammia Shahid is a scholar working on Materials Chemistry, Renewable Energy, Sustainability and the Environment and Electrical and Electronic Engineering. According to data from OpenAlex, Sammia Shahid has authored 80 papers receiving a total of 2.7k indexed citations (citations by other indexed papers that have themselves been cited), including 45 papers in Materials Chemistry, 28 papers in Renewable Energy, Sustainability and the Environment and 18 papers in Electrical and Electronic Engineering. Recurrent topics in Sammia Shahid’s work include Advanced Photocatalysis Techniques (24 papers), Nanoparticles: synthesis and applications (20 papers) and Advanced Nanomaterials in Catalysis (13 papers). Sammia Shahid is often cited by papers focused on Advanced Photocatalysis Techniques (24 papers), Nanoparticles: synthesis and applications (20 papers) and Advanced Nanomaterials in Catalysis (13 papers). Sammia Shahid collaborates with scholars based in Pakistan, Saudi Arabia and China. Sammia Shahid's co-authors include Shakeel Ahmad Khan, Mohsin Javed, Muhammad Azam Qamar, Mudassar Sher, Shahid Iqbal, Urooj Fatima, Komal Rızwan, Chun‐Sing Lee, Sabah Zaman and Waqar Ahmad and has published in prestigious journals such as Scientific Reports, International Journal of Molecular Sciences and Acta Biomaterialia.
